数据分析用什么函数比较好
-
数据分析中使用的函数有很多种,一般根据具体的需求和数据类型来选择合适的函数。以下是一些常用的数据分析函数及其应用场景:
- 统计函数:
- 均值函数(mean):用于计算数据的平均值,可帮助了解数据的中心趋势。
- 中位数函数(median):用于计算数据的中位数,对于存在极端值的数据更具有代表性。
- 众数函数(mode):用于计算数据的众数,可用于描述数据的集中趋势。
- 标准差函数(std):用于衡量数据的波动程度,反映数据的离散程度。
- 汇总函数:
- 汇总表函数(pivot_table):用于根据给定的行和列对数据进行汇总统计,适用于多维度的数据汇总分析。
- 分组汇总函数(groupby):用于根据指定的列对数据进行分组汇总,并可以进行聚合操作,如计算平均值、求和等。
- 过滤函数:
- 筛选函数(filter):用于根据指定的条件筛选数据,从而对数据进行进一步分析或处理。
- 切片函数(slice):用于选择指定范围内的数据,可用于提取特定时间段或特定条件下的数据。
- 可视化函数:
- 折线图函数(plot):用于绘制数据的趋势变化,可直观地展示数据的发展情况。
- 条形图函数(bar):用于比较不同类别数据的大小,便于直观地对数据进行对比分析。
- 散点图函数(scatter):用于展示不同变量之间的关系,便于发现数据之间的相关性。
- 模型函数:
- 线性回归函数(linear_regression):用于建立变量之间的线性关系模型,可用于预测或分析数据。
- 决策树函数(decision_tree):用于构建决策树模型,可用于分类或回归分析。
- 聚类函数(clustering):用于将数据进行聚类分析,发现数据之间的相似性和差异性。
总之,选择合适的数据分析函数需要根据具体的数据情况和分析目的来决定,建议在实际应用中灵活运用各种函数,以便更好地分析数据并获取有用的信息。
2年前 -
在数据分析中,有许多不同类型的函数可供使用,具体使用哪种函数要根据分析的目的和数据的特点来选择。以下是一些常用的数据分析函数以及它们的优点:
-
汇总函数:汇总函数主要用于计算数据集的基本统计量,如平均值、中位数、最小值、最大值、标准差等。常用的汇总函数包括mean()、median()、min()、max()、std()等。这些函数能够快速计算数据的基本描述性统计信息,帮助快速了解数据的分布情况。
-
筛选函数:筛选函数用于根据特定条件选择数据集中的子集。常用的筛选函数包括filter()、query()、loc[]、iloc[]等。通过这些函数,可以根据不同条件筛选出符合要求的数据,便于进一步分析。
-
聚合函数:聚合函数用于对数据进行分组统计。常用的聚合函数包括groupby()、pivot_table()、agg()等。通过聚合函数,可以对数据按照指定的列进行分组,并对每个组进行统计分析,便于发现不同类别之间的差异性和关联性。
-
可视化函数:可视化函数用于将数据以图表的形式展示出来,帮助更直观地理解数据。常用的可视化函数包括plot()、scatter()、hist()、bar()等。通过可视化函数,可以将数据转化为直观的图形,帮助查看数据的分布、趋势和关系。
-
模型拟合函数:模型拟合函数用于拟合数学模型,以预测未来的趋势或分析数据之间的相关性。常用的模型拟合函数包括linear_model.LinearRegression()、tree.DecisionTreeRegressor()、svm.SVR()等。通过模型拟合函数,可以建立数学模型对数据进行预测和分析。
综上所述,要选择合适的函数进行数据分析,需要根据具体的分析目的和数据特点来确定。不同函数有不同的优点和适用范围,合理选择函数可以帮助提高数据分析的效率和准确性。
2年前 -
-
对于数据分析,常用的函数有很多种,其中一些比较好用且常见的函数有:SUM、AVERAGE、MAX、MIN、COUNT、IF等。下面将具体介绍这些函数的用途和操作流程。
1. SUM 函数
用途: 计算指定列范围内的数值之和。
操作流程:
=SUM(数值1,数值2,...)示例:如果想要求A1到A10单元格中的数值之和,可以使用如下公式:
=SUM(A1:A10)2. AVERAGE 函数
用途: 计算指定列范围内数值的平均值。
操作流程:
=AVERAGE(数值1,数值2,...)示例:如果想要求A1到A10单元格中数值的平均值,可以使用如下公式:
=AVERAGE(A1:A10)3. MAX 和 MIN 函数
MAX 函数用途: 返回指定列范围内的最大值。
操作流程:
=MAX(数值1,数值2,...)示例:如果想要求A1到A10单元格中的最大值,可以使用如下公式:
=MAX(A1:A10)MIN 函数用途: 返回指定列范围内的最小值。
操作流程:
=MIN(数值1,数值2,...)示例:如果想要求A1到A10单元格中的最小值,可以使用如下公式:
=MIN(A1:A10)4. COUNT 函数
用途: 计算指定列范围内的数值个数。
操作流程:
=COUNT(数值1,数值2,...)示例:如果想要计算A1到A10单元格中的数值个数,可以使用如下公式:
=COUNT(A1:A10)5. IF 函数
用途: 根据指定条件进行逻辑判断并返回相应数值。
操作流程:
=IF(逻辑条件, 值为真时返回的结果, 值为假时返回的结果)示例:如果想要判断A1单元格中的数值是否大于10,如果是则返回"大于10",否则返回"小于等于10",可以使用如下公式:
=IF(A1>10, "大于10", "小于等于10")除了上述介绍的常用函数外,在数据分析中还会用到其它函数,如VLOOKUP、INDEX、MATCH等,具体使用要根据具体的数据分析需求来选择合适的函数。在实际使用中,结合这些函数可以更加高效地进行数据分析和处理。
2年前